School enrollment, tertiary in Mali
Mali: School enrollment, tertiary was 5.1% in 2015. ◆ Volatile
School enrollment, tertiary in Mali, 1971–2015
Source: Data API, UN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(UNESCO). Measured in % gross.
Analysis
In 2015, school enrollment, tertiary in Mali stood at 5.1%.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 7.4% on the previous year and up 172.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, school enrollment, tertiary in Mali peaked at 6.4% in 2012 and was at its lowest, 0.1%, in 1971.
That places Mali 178th out of 192 countries with data for 2015,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 0.5% | 0.1% | 0.8% | 7 |
| 1980s | 0.8% | 0.6% | 1.0% | 8 |
| 1990s | 1.0% | 0.6% | 1.8% | 9 |
| 2000s | 3.1% | 1.8% | 5.3% | 5 |
| 2010s | 5.6% | 5.0% | 6.4% | 6 |

About this data
Gross enrollment ratio is the ratio of total enrollment, regardless of age, to the population of the age group that officially corresponds to the level of education shown. Tertiary education, whether or not to an advanced research qualification, normally requires, as a minimum condition of admission, the successful completion of education at the secondary level.
